Eco-Friendly Mat Options

Autumn’s a great time to welcome guests with some eco-friendly door mats that not only look good but also help the planet. Imagine this: a cozy mat made from sustainable materials, like jute or coir, that invites friends in while keeping Mother Earth smiling! These mats, crafted from natural fibers, are not only stylish but also biodegradable—no more mat regrets! Plus, they’re durable enough to handle muddy boots while showing off your fall spirit. Seasonal Potted Plants for A Fresh Touch

seasonal potted plant recommendations

While you might think your front door deserves a little love, adding seasonal potted plants is an easy way to kick things up a notch and bring a fresh touch to your home. You’ll impress guests and maybe scare away the neighborhood squirrels! Check out these fun ideas:

  1. Vibrant Mums: These beauties add a pop of color and can totally handle the autumn chill.
  2. Seasonal Herbs: Basil, thyme, and rosemary not only smell divine but can also spice up your kitchen!
  3. Funky Crotons: Their colorful leaves will have your door looking like a tropical vacation.

Are There Specific Safety Tips for Using Candles Outdoors?

When lighting candles outdoors, you’ve gotta keep safety in mind! Use sturdy holders, avoid windy spots, and never leave ’em unattended. Remember, your spooky ambiance shouldn’t lead to an accidental bonfire! Stay safe, folks!
